The ultra-wideband SLD light source uses multiple band super-radiant light sources for spectral splicing and combination to achieve single-mode fiber output covering the ultra-wideband spectrum of wavelengths of 1250-1650nm, and at the same time has a high optical power spectral density. Suitable for passive device testing, optical fiber sensing and other applications.

ModelsSpecification
Spectral range (nm)1250~1650
Total output light power (mW)>10
Spectral power density (dBm/nm)≥-25
Spectral ripple (dB)<0.2
Short-term stability (15 minutes) (dB)≤ ±0.02
Long-term stability (8 hours) (dB)≤ ±0.05
Polarization extinction ratio PER (dB)≤ 0.2
Optical fibers and connectorsSMF-28 , FC/APC
Total output light power: non-adjustable
short-term stability (15 minutes): equivalent ≤±0.5%
long-term stability (8 hours): equivalent ≤±1.2%
